Transaction ff073d95d80f7c004dabc2d819e1b09157692c2e264bcb2a0fea5dac1ef32fc4
1 Input
2 Outputs
- ff073d95d80f7c004dabc2d819e1b09157692c2e264bcb2a0fea5dac1ef32fc4:0
- ff073d95d80f7c004dabc2d819e1b09157692c2e264bcb2a0fea5dac1ef32fc4:1
value 6730000
address 35XiDFXy3ftKZPEpubfcYuPB3hjZB21oDh
value 17329000
address 1PUnpfZJUdd9ScXPgRzW88xzphDckC7Whv